How to Spot Viral Hoaxes Like This
Misinformation thrives on emotion and speed. To avoid falling victim to rumors like “Is Joel really dead?”, follow these practical tips:
- Check multiple verified sources (not just social media).
- Look for official statements from the person or their representatives.
- Watch for red flags: poor video quality, inconsistent dates, unverified accounts.
- Cross-reference with trusted news outlets to confirm facts before sharing.
